What’s Actually in Modesto Tap Water?
Modesto’s municipal water supply is treated and regulated, but that does not mean it arrives at your tap free from issues that affect comfort and plumbing performance. Central Valley water commonly contains high levels of minerals like calcium and magnesium, which create hard water. Over time, these minerals leave scale deposits inside pipes, around faucets, and on appliances like water heaters and dishwashers.
Depending on your neighborhood and plumbing system, homeowners may also notice chlorine taste and odor, sediment, or trace contaminants that impact water quality. Even when those elements remain within legal standards, they can still affect how your water tastes, smells, and feels.
That’s where a whole-home filtration system can make a noticeable difference.
How the Halo 5 System Works
The Halo 5 system is designed to improve your home’s water through a multi-stage process that targets common water concerns without overcomplicating the solution.
Stage 1: Sediment Reduction
The first stage helps reduce dirt, rust, and sediment particles that may enter your home through aging infrastructure or plumbing lines. This helps protect fixtures and appliances from unnecessary wear.
Stage 2: Carbon Filtration
This stage targets chlorine, chemical tastes, and unpleasant odors. Many homeowners immediately notice cleaner-smelling water and better-tasting drinking water throughout the house.
Stage 3: Scale Control
Hard water minerals are one of the biggest problems in Modesto homes. The Halo 5 system helps reduce scale buildup so your pipes, water heater, and appliances can operate more efficiently.
Stage 4: Water Conditioning
This process helps improve the overall water feel for bathing, cleaning, and laundry. Softer-feeling water can help reduce soap residue and mineral spotting.
Stage 5: Long-Term Plumbing Protection
The final stage focuses on supporting the overall health of your plumbing system by minimizing buildup and improving water quality throughout the home.
